About Patrick Boiron

Patrick Boiron is a scholar working on Microbiology, Small Animals, Epidemiology, Infectious Diseases and Molecular Biology, having authored 114 papers that have together received 2.7k indexed citations. Recurring topics across this work include Actinomycetales infections and treatment (89 papers), Infectious Diseases and Mycology (63 papers), Fungal Infections and Studies (19 papers), Mycobacterium research and diagnosis (18 papers), Genomics and Phylogenetic Studies (13 papers), Infectious Disease Case Reports and Treatments (12 papers), Antifungal resistance and susceptibility (8 papers) and Plant Pathogens and Fungal Diseases (5 papers). The work is most often cited by research in Microbiology (1.7k citations), Small Animals (1.0k citations), Infectious Diseases (597 citations), Endocrinology (169 citations) and Epidemiology (977 citations). Patrick Boiron has collaborated with scholars based in France, United States and Spain. Frequent co-authors include F. Provost, Frédéric Laurent, B. Dupont, V. Rodríguez-Nava, Andrée Couble, A. M. Freydière, R Guinet, A. Carlotti, Raymond Ruimy and Richard Christen. Their work appears in journals such as Journal of Clinical Microbiology, European Journal of Clinical Microbiology & Infectious Diseases, Journal of Medical Microbiology, Current Microbiology and INTERNATIONAL JOURNAL OF SYSTEMATIC AND EVOLUTIONARY MICROBIOLOGY.
